What Influences Cigar Flavor?

Cigar flavor is influenced by:

  • Tobacco varietal
  • Soil and regional terroir
  • Curing, fermentation, and aging
  • Wrapper, binder, and filler combinations
  • Master blender skill

Even relative humidity during fermentation and aging can alter the taste. Like coffee or wine, cigars reflect their origin. The tobacco's strength, flavor, and body all come together in a blend, making each cigar unique.


How to Describe a Cigar's Flavor

🔥 Flavor

Flavor refers to the taste and aroma you perceive while smoking. It’s a combination of fermentation methods, soil nutrients, and aging time. Common cigar tasting notes include cedar, spice, coffee, cocoa, earth, cream, and leather.

💨 Body

Body is how a cigar feels in your mouth, its richness, weight, and intensity. A full-bodied cigar feels thick, oily, and bold. A mild-bodied cigar is lighter and smoother. It’s not just about nicotine strength but the volume, smoothness, texture, and smoke richness.

⚡ Strength

Strength relates to nicotine content and how it affects your body. Full-strength cigars can cause a buzz or lightheadedness, especially for beginners. If you’re new to cigars, start with mild to medium-strength cigars and gradually build your tolerance.


Cigar Tasting Table by Region

RegionFlavor NotesBody
NicaraguaSpice, pepper, cocoa, earthFull
Dominican Rep.Cream, cedar, nuts, floralMild–Medium
CubaEarthy, peppery, complexFull
MexicoCoffee, dark chocolate, earthMedium
USA (Connecticut)Cedar, hay, creamMild
HondurasBold spice, toast, leatherMedium–Full
EcuadorMild, smooth, herbalMild

Regional Cigar Flavor Breakdowns

🌱 Dominican Republic Cigars

Often grown from Cuban seed, Dominican cigars are prized for their smoothness and complexity. Their milder profile makes them a great choice for beginners. Blends from brands like Macanudo Cigars are classic examples.

🔥 Nicaraguan Cigars

Known for bold spice, strength, and earthy richness. Nicaragua’s volcanic soil gives the tobacco a deep, intense flavor. It’s the home of powerhouse brands like Padron Cigars.

🌎 Cuban Cigars

Often described as robust, peppery, and complex. Cuban cigars are made with tobacco grown in the legendary Vuelta Abajo region. Though often imitated, they remain unique due to their local terroir and production methods.

🇲🇽 Mexican Cigars

Typically made with Sumatra-seed tobacco, Mexican cigars use domestic leaf for everything from filler to Maduro wrappers. Expect earthy, robust flavors and a strong presence.

🇺🇸 Connecticut-Grown Cigars

Two primary varieties: - Broadleaf: Dark, thick, sweet, used in many bold cigars. - Shade: Light brown, smooth, creamy, great for mellow blends.

🇪🇨 Ecuadorian Cigars

Known for smooth and mild flavor. Many wrapper leaves are grown under cloud cover or shade cloth, producing a silky, light leaf that pairs well with both strong and subtle blends.


How to Develop Your Palate

Like wine or coffee, developing a refined cigar palate takes time. Here’s how to accelerate the journey:

  • 🔄 Try Different Wrappers – Compare a Connecticut Shade to a San Andrés Maduro.
  • 🧪 Retrohale – Push the smoke out through your nose (without inhaling) to detect flavor nuances.
  • 🧠 Journal Your Smokes – Write down the strength, flavor notes, and body of each cigar.
  • 🕯️ Focus on the First Third – Most cigars change in flavor as you smoke. The first third tells you the most about its personality.
  • 🗺️ Explore Global Regions – Try cigars from different countries to notice how the terroir influences taste.
